Understanding Wild Features: A Cornerstone of Modern Slot Mechanics

Wild symbols are fundamental to slot game design, serving as substitutes for other symbols to complete winning combinations. Traditionally, wilds were static, with their presence limited to specific reels or positions. However, as industry standards shifted toward more immersive and interactive experiences, developers introduced more complex wild mechanics, including shifting, expanding, and sticky wilds.

These innovations are not merely cosmetic—they can dramatically influence return-to-player (RTP) percentages and gameplay volatility. For instance, games with expanding wilds often boast higher hit frequencies and increased chances of triggering free spins or bonus features, making them particularly attractive to players seeking both entertainment and substantial prizes.

The Significance of Expanding Wilds in Contemporary Slots

Expanding wilds are a form of wild symbol that extends vertically or horizontally across full reels upon landing, often during specific game states such as free spins or random trigger modes. This mechanic amplifies the potential for multiple consecutive wins and sizable payouts.

Mechanic Description Impact on Gameplay
Sticky Wilds Wilds that remain in place for multiple spins Increases chances of consecutive wins, often during free spins
Expanding Wilds Wilds that grow to fill the entire reel upon appearance Creates multiple paylines and boosts winning prospects
Cascading Wilds Wilds that trigger additional wilds in a chain reaction Significantly increases hit frequency and potential big wins
